The Role of Pulses in Sustainable Nutrition

Pulses, which include beans, lentils, chickpeas, and peas, are a cornerstone of sustainable nutrition. These nutrient-dense legumes are not only beneficial for human health but also for the environment. As the demand for sustainable protein sources rises, pulses offer a viable solution. This article explores the nutritional benefits, environmental impact, and versatile culinary uses of pulses, emphasizing their importance in sustainable diets.

Nutritional Benefits of Pulses: Pulses are an excellent source of plant-based protein, providing essential amino acids necessary for growth and repair. They are also rich in fiber, vitamins, and minerals, making them a comprehensive dietary choice. Key nutritional highlights include:

  1. High Protein Content: Pulses contain up to 25% protein by weight, making them a substantial protein source for vegetarians and vegans.
  2. Fiber-Rich: The high fiber content in pulses supports digestive health, helps regulate blood sugar levels, and aids in weight management.
  3. Micronutrient Dense: Pulses are packed with essential vitamins and minerals, including iron, folate, magnesium, and potassium. They are particularly beneficial for individuals with increased nutrient needs, such as pregnant women.

Health Benefits:

  1. Heart Health: Regular consumption of pulses has been linked to improved heart health due to their low fat and high fiber content. They help lower cholesterol levels and reduce the risk of heart disease.
  2. Blood Sugar Control: Pulses have a low glycemic index, which means they release glucose slowly into the bloodstream. This helps maintain stable blood sugar levels, making them an ideal food for people with diabetes.
  3. Weight Management: The high fiber and protein content of pulses contribute to feelings of fullness and satiety, which can help with weight management and prevent overeating.

Environmental Impact:

  1. Low Water Usage: Pulses require significantly less water compared to other protein sources, such as meat. This makes them an environmentally friendly option, particularly in regions facing water scarcity.
  2. Soil Health: Pulses have nitrogen-fixing properties, meaning they can convert atmospheric nitrogen into a form usable by plants. This enriches the soil and reduces the need for chemical fertilizers, promoting sustainable agriculture.
  3. Reduced Greenhouse Gas Emissions: Growing pulses produces fewer greenhouse gases than raising livestock, contributing to lower overall carbon footprints in agriculture.
